Bill Summary

An Act relating to counties; defining term; requiring certain notification to board of county commissioners; requiring publication of certain notice; requiring certain public meetings; providing for certain meeting of board of county commissioners; requiring certain vote take place after certain comment period; providing for codification; and declaring an emergency.

AI Summary

This bill requires any individual or company planning to build a "data center," defined as a facility primarily housing electronic equipment for processing, storing, and transmitting digital information and using environmental controls, on unincorporated county land in Oklahoma to follow specific notification and public meeting procedures. Before construction, they must submit a notice of intent to the board of county commissioners, which will be read aloud and recorded in the board's minutes, and then published weekly for three consecutive weeks in a local newspaper. Additionally, the company must coordinate with the board to hold at least three public meetings, spaced two weeks apart, near the proposed site, with daily newspaper notice for two days before each meeting, to present their plans and answer questions. After these steps are completed and certified by the board, a final meeting will be held to approve or disapprove the data center construction, with notice published for three consecutive weeks beforehand, and this meeting must include a presentation by the company and a period for public comment before any vote is taken. The bill also declares an emergency, meaning it will take effect immediately upon passage and approval.
